**Bridge Barn Consulting Inc.**

**Business Development Analyst**

$33.00/ hour - Full-Time (40 hours/ week)

Work ‘from Home’, Squamish, B.C.

Bridge Barn Consulting Inc. works primarily with First Nations communities and organizations in a variety of capacities including: health centre evaluation & planning, accreditation preparation, policy & procedure development, education & training, facilitation, coaching and special project management.

Our job at Bridge Barn Consulting Inc. is to “lift up” and empower our clients.

**Job Duties**

**In partnership with the Managing Director, assists with the development and execution of the following deliverables.**

**Business Planning & Growth**
- Develops, carries out and tracks progress towards achieving targets identified in business plans.
- Seeks out and pursues qualified business opportunities on behalf of Bridge Barn Consulting.
- Conducts environmental scans, risk assessments and develops risk control plans together with the Managing Director and the service delivery team.
- Develops summary reports based on business activities.
- Conducts gap analysis to identify new positions to support organizational growth.

**Marketing & Communications**
- Develops an annual marketing and communications plan (including social media).
- Leads and carries out the marketing and communications plan (includes managing social media platforms and the website).
- Drafts marketing, communications, and social media materials, working with graphic designers and print shops (where appropriate).
- Represents Bridge Barn Consulting at business and networking events.
- Shares, promotes, and distributes information about Bridge Barn Consulting.

**Business Operations**
- Researches and presents infrastructure options to support efficient and effective business operations and service delivery.
- Works with the team to learn and optimize new and existing business and service delivery infrastructure to maximize efficiencies and support organizational growth.
- Explores opportunities to incorporate artificial intelligence to support business and service delivery infrastructure.
- Develops Standard Operating Procedures for business-related activities and supports the consulting team to develop Standard Operating Procedures for service delivery.
- Supports projects leads to ensure project management and change management tools are used to manage service delivery projects.
- Utilizes change management methods and approaches to support change initiatives.
- Purchases equipment, hardware, and software as approved by the Managing Director.

**Team Support**
- Organizes and documents team meetings.
- Follows up with team members on items generated from team meetings.
- Develops and revises job descriptions together with the Managing Director.
- Develops and manages job postings and shortlists applicants based on set criteria.
- Participates with the interview process as requested.
- Supports the orientation of new staff and ensures onboarding documentation is complete.
- Seeks out qualified contracted service providers that may be considered to provide business support.
- May support the service delivery team with revenue generating activities in areas of business expertise as appropriate (e.g., strategic planning sessions).

**Other**
- May be assigned special development opportunities and projects as needed.
